# code_work_spawner
Repository issue thread assistant with an Agent Orchestrator style YAML config.
Repository issue thread assistant configured by YAML.
It consumes issue tracker events for configured GitHub, GitLab, Gitea, or OpenProject
projects, reads issue threads, and uses CLI responders such as `codex`, `opencode`, or
`copilot-cli` to decide when to reply. It supports
multi-repo config, responder fallback chains, and optional Discord webhook and
desktop notifications. Repository access is configured separately through each
project's `scm` block so tracker and checkout handling can evolve
independently.
It watches GitHub, GitLab, Gitea, or OpenProject issue events, reads threads, and triggers CLI responders such as `codex`, `opencode`, or `copilot-cli`.
Supports multi-repo config, responder fallback chains, isolated worktrees, and optional Discord or desktop notifications.
